Babbage: Podcast: The new world of voice cloning

Print section UK Only Article:  standard article Fly Title:  Babbage Main image:  20170422_mma904.jpg   Published:  20170419 Enabled
Source: Biotechnology - Category: Biotechnology Source Type: news
More News: Biotechnology | Podcasts